We recommend medical and travel insurance to protect against last-minute trip cancellations and other travel-related risks. Comprehensive travel insurance policies package together a number of valuable benefits. You can also buy policies that cover only trip cancellation or only medical expenses.
GAS is unable to advise on trip insurance or make a provider recommendation. You can purchase travel insurance from any reputable Travel Insurance company. With the wide variety of plans available, you can find coverage levels that will fit your budget and trip needs.
Here are some reasons you may need travel insurance:
- You will lose money in non-refundable deposits if you cancel the trip. Trip cancellation is the coverage you want. It will cover 100% of the pre-paid money you’ll lose, as long as you cancel for a reason listed in the policy,
- You are traveling overseas and your health plan doesn’t have global coverage. Many health plans lack robust global coverage or impose high out-of-network deductibles for care outside the U.S. Check your health plan details to see what it provides. Travel medical insurance fills the gap.
- You are going to a remote area. If you are not near a quality medical facility, even a small injury could turn into a major medical event. Medical evacuation coverage will pay to medevac you to an adequate facility.
- You want emergency backup. The 24/7 travel assistance lines that are included with travel insurance can assist you with finding a pharmacy, language translation, replacing a lost passport and much more.

GAS rates all our travel programs with an activity level to help you assess the physical demands of the trip. Look for the excursion ratings next to each trip (mild, moderate or active) to determine if this tour is the right one for you.
Please note that GAS staff are unable to offer 1:1 special assistance on our trips. This includes physical assistance, daily wheelchair assistance, in-flight assistance, baggage assistance, in-room assistance, etc. Should you require extra support, please consider traveling with a companion to assist with your personal needs.
* Mild
Suitable for most people with average fitness, involving short distances, minimal elevation changes, and light activity levels. There may be stairs without handrails to climb, and walking periods can last up to an hour. While the routes generally consist of level ground, there may be occasional cobblestones, uneven pavement, or unpaved paths. There will be times when you’ll need to stand during the walk or at an event. Additionally, embarking and disembarking from motor coaches and other transportation methods will be part of the program.
**Moderate
Requires a reasonable level of fitness, with moderate distances, some elevation changes, and activities that may demand sustained endurance for a few hours per day. On these programs, you can expect to walk 1-2 miles at a time while visiting different sites and participating in walking tours. Some excursions may involve climbing multiple flights of stairs without handrails, as well as walking on uneven pavement, unpaved roads, paths, or cobblestones. There may be instances where you’ll need to stand for up to an hour at sites where seating is not available.
***Active
Demands a good level of fitness and experience, with longer distances, significant elevation changes, potentially technical terrain, and activities requiring sustained physical effort. These programs may include more active components such as walking longer distances of 3 miles or more per day. You can expect to encounter hills and/or uneven terrain on several days. Additionally, on each day of the program, there may be instances where you’ll need to stand for long periods of time without difficulty.
